Not sure if this is in your list, but you could add Kiln Park Caravan Site, Marsh Road, Tenby, to your listing. Large flat site with good toilet/shower block, easy walk into centre of Tenby, plenty of ammenities etc. Noted bikes (no GS's) from most major european countries this year.

It is also very close to the Dock for a days ride in Ireland, by catching the 3am boat spend all day in Ireland and return on 9 pm boat - in bed by 1am.

2 warnings, beware August we can get very busy, after a few days rain you will realise why its called "Marsh Road".
